President Goodluck Jonathan was on Friday in Windhoek, conferred with “Order of Welwitschia,” Namibia’s highest national honour, by his counterpart, President Hifikepunye Pohamba.

The News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) reported that the decoration of President Jonathan with the honour was the high point of the 24th Independence anniversary of Namibia.

The ceremony, which took place at the Independence Stadium, Windhoek, was attended by the founding president and the father of the Namibian nation, Dr Sam Nujoma.

The Prime Minister of Namibia, Dr Hage Geingob, cabinet members, members of the parliament and other senior citizens of that country were among the dignitaries in the 35,000-capacity stadium. Tribune
